Tarandos, tarandros (τάρανδος, τάρανδρος) A horned animal, native to Scythia. Possibly the reindeer, but more probably the elk.

Thremmata (θρέμματα) Nursling, gen. used of tame animals, esp. sheep and goats.

Trochilos (τροχίλος) A type of plover, probably the Egyptian plover.
